Transfection is the process of introducing genetic material into cells for research and therapeutic purposes. Transfection technologies are methods and tools used to deliver DNA, RNA, or other genetic materials into cells. The technologies used in transfection include:

  1. Chemical transfection: uses chemicals such as liposomes and polyethylenimine to introduce genetic material into cells.

  2. Physical transfection: uses physical methods such as electroporation, biolistics, and sonoporation to introduce genetic material into cells.

  3. Viral transfection: uses viruses as a delivery vehicle to introduce genetic material into cells.

  4. Gene editing technologies: such as CRISPR/Cas9 and TALENs, that use transfection as a means to introduce genetic material into cells for precise editing of the genome.

Transfection technologies play a crucial role in the study of gene function and the development of gene therapies.
